- Winter weather damage to floors and furniture. The Sammamish Plateau sits 400-500 feet above the Eastside lowlands and gets measurably more rain and ice from November through March. Wet boots on hardwood, salt tracked from SE 8th Street - we bring slip-resistant shoe covers and floor protection as standard, not as an upsell.
- Crushed boxes on multi-story staircases. Sammamish’s 1990s-2010s homes often have bonus rooms over garages and steep staircases. A box of books that holds up fine on a flat landing will split on the third flight down. We reinforce heavy boxes and use proper hand trucks - never drag-and-pray.
